**Alert: BillingWorkerBlueGreenDrift.** This alert fires when the blue and green pools of the Tallowbrook billing worker run divergent versions for more than thirty minutes. During a normal deploy, traffic shifts fully within fifteen minutes; prolonged drift means plugin hooks may execute against mixed schemas, producing inconsistent invoice events. Plugin authors should treat billing callbacks as at-least-once and version-tagged until the alert clears. Details on deploy phases and what plugins can expect are published here.

operations page: https://jira.lumicsys.internal/projects/browse/pages/397c5464

INTERNAL MEMO — Finance Team Only

Re: Term Sheet from Caldrey Systems

Caldrey's revised term sheet arrived Tuesday. Key points: a three-year supply commitment, volume rebates tiered at 8% and 12%, and an exclusivity clause covering the Velmora product line. Lena Harwick has flagged the exclusivity language as potentially restrictive given our pipeline with other partners. Please model cash impact under both tiers before Friday's review. Our position going into negotiations is noted below.

board note of kahag-baguf: The finance team signed off on a budget of $419.2 million for Project Gorvan.

Subject: Memtrace cut-over complete

Team,

Cut-over to Memtrace v2 for GPU memory profiling finished last night. Old v1 agents are disabled; any tickets referencing v1 dashboards should be closed as resolved-by-migration. Sampling overhead is now under 2% and allocation traces include kernel names. Known gap: profiles older than 30 days were not migrated. Point customers at the v2 docs for setup questions. For reference when troubleshooting, the agent now runs with the following configuration.

settings of bagaf-bawip:
[aldax]
port = 5000
region = south-4
host = aldax.brasklabs.corp
team = brivan
timeout_ms = 2000
retries = 2

### Step 4: Update widget configuration

After migrating AddrSnap from v2 to v3, the autocomplete widget no longer reads settings from the page markup; everything moves to the service config. Remove the old data attributes, then restart the suggestion backend so the new schema is picked up. The v3 service expects the following values.

config for yawep-yagep:
[aldok]
port = 9300
region = south-4
host = aldok.sivrelhq.internal
team = casix
timeout_ms = 500
retries = 4